
TALES FROM THE STORY HAT.
Illustrated by Elton Fax. Introduction by Augusta Baker, storytelling and group work specialist, the New York Public Library. Pp. 72, text illustrations (some full and one double page), bibliography, glossary; wide post 4to; pictorial papered boards, lightly soiled and worn, the backstrip slightly faded; bookseller's sticker at foot of upper free endpaper; Coward, McCann & Geoghegan, New York, n.d.[1960s]. Ninth impression. *First published in 1960, this was Verna Aardema's first book, adapted from African folk tales. Her 1975 book Why Mosquitoes Buzz in People's Ears, illustrated by Leo and Diane Dillon, was awarded the Caldecott Medal. Elton Fax (1909-1993) was an A frican A merican illustrator and cartoonist.
